Once again this year, Nice will welcome the Choiseul Africa Business Forum, at the heart of the French Riviera on October 3 and 4.

This forum is an unavoidable event dedicated to investments and business opportunities in and with Africa and organized by Institut Choiseul, an independent think tank which analyzes the great economic, politic and social stakes and the challenges of good governance.

For the fifth edition, will gather over 300 economic decision-makers among the most strategic in Africa and senior European leaders around topics such as renewable energies, digital or African cities of the future.

This year, the results of the Ecobarometer" will be disclosed. Carried out by Institut Choiseul in partnership with Societe Generale, this survey analyzes the African financial dynamics and the stakes underlying the financing of Africa's growth.

Laurent Goutard, Head of International Retail Banking for Africa, the Mediterranean Basin & Overseas at Societe Generale, will take the opportunity to discuss the perception of Africa by international investors, considering the results of this survey.

Philippe Heim, Deputy CEO of Societe Generale will also be present to meet European and African private sectors and Hacina Py, Global Head of Export Finance, will make a presentation entitled "Smart Cities, what model for the African city of the future?"
